Searched refs:ForEachStatement (Results 1 – 5 of 5) sorted by relevance
/external/v8/src/ast/ |
D | ast.h | 698 class ForEachStatement : public IterationStatement { 712 ForEachStatement(ZoneList<const AstRawString*>* labels, int pos, in ForEachStatement() function 718 class ForInStatement final : public ForEachStatement { 721 ForEachStatement::Initialize(body); in Initialize() 765 : ForEachStatement(labels, pos, kForInStatement), in ForInStatement() 771 static int parent_num_ids() { return ForEachStatement::num_ids(); } in parent_num_ids() 780 : public BitField<ForInType, ForEachStatement::kNextBitFieldIndex, 1> {}; 787 class ForOfStatement final : public ForEachStatement { 792 ForEachStatement::Initialize(body); in Initialize() 839 : ForEachStatement(labels, pos, kForOfStatement), in ForOfStatement() [all …]
|
/external/v8/src/parsing/ |
D | parser-base.h | 654 mode(ForEachStatement::ENUMERATE), in ForInfo() 658 ForEachStatement::VisitMode mode; 842 bool CheckInOrOf(ForEachStatement::VisitMode* visit_mode) { in CheckInOrOf() 844 *visit_mode = ForEachStatement::ENUMERATE; in CheckInOrOf() 847 *visit_mode = ForEachStatement::ITERATE; in CheckInOrOf() 5180 ForEachStatement::VisitModeString(for_info.mode)); in ParseForStatement() 5186 for_info.mode == ForEachStatement::ITERATE || in ParseForStatement() 5193 ForEachStatement::VisitModeString(for_info.mode)); in ParseForStatement() 5207 if (for_info.mode == ForEachStatement::ITERATE) { in ParseForStatement() 5291 if (for_info.mode == ForEachStatement::ITERATE) { in ParseForStatement()
|
D | preparser.h | 743 PreParserStatement NewForEachStatement(ForEachStatement::VisitMode visit_mode, in NewForEachStatement()
|
D | parser.h | 454 Statement* InitializeForEachStatement(ForEachStatement* stmt,
|
D | parser.cc | 1870 Statement* Parser::InitializeForEachStatement(ForEachStatement* stmt, in InitializeForEachStatement() 1969 for_info->mode == ForEachStatement::ITERATE && in DesugarBindingInForEachStatement() 4448 ForEachStatement* loop = factory()->NewForEachStatement( in RewriteSpreads() 4449 ForEachStatement::ITERATE, nullptr, kNoSourcePosition); in RewriteSpreads()
|